An Alt Girl For Skoof getting a Nintendo Switch version
Samustai has announced that it’s working on console ports of An Alt Girl For Skoof, with a Nintendo Switch version included. Release timing will be provided later.
An Alt Girl For Skoof is a first-person visual novel with multiple endings. Terletski Games originally developed the project.

SKOOF – In Russian contemporary slang, the word means a kind of nasty man about 30-50 years old, looking older than he actually is, due to bad physical condition, obesity, baldness, smoking, bad job, ugly wife and three kids etc. (Urban Dictionary)
ALTOOSHKA – literally means alt girl, but in more Russian way. Alt girls are supposed to be girls that wear alternative fashion (goth, emo, etc.), listen to non-mainstream music, and are usually left winged.Key Features
